Duties Description STANDARD DUTIES: The Chief Security Officer will plan and directs the security program for the Department of Labor. The incumbent will:

• Provide technical direction and guidance in responding to security incidents and in resolving identified security risks
• Review staff schedules and ensures appropriate coverage to meet safety and security plans for each location managed
• Identify, develop and conduct training programs, and participates in the development of measures of successful job performance
• Confer with security staff and agency program managers on the effectiveness of the security program, and necessary improvements
• Maintain knowledge of applicable federal, State and local laws, rules and regulations and agency policies regarding security issues
• Coordinate response with external law enforcement, fire and emergency services personnel in responding to security and emergency incidents
• Testify in court regarding incidents involving department staff and clients and property. Prepare written documents detailing security plans for facilities under supervision and distributes to staff
